Summary

Exploring a wide variety of case studies and developmental issues from a capability perspective, this book is an original contribution to both development and children's studies that raises a strong case for placing children's issues at the core of human development.

Author Biography

Mario Biggeri is Associate Professor in Development Economics at the University of Florence, Italy, and Director of the Master in Development Economics. He is a Fellow of the Human Development Capability Association (HDCA) and co-ordinator of the thematic group on 'children's capabilities'. Jrome Ballet is Researcher at the Insitut de Recherche pour le Dvelopment, France. He was previously Senior Lecturer in Economics at the University of Versailles, France, and is also the editor of the Ethics and Economics Review. Flavio Comim lectures on Human Development at the University of Cambridge, UK, and at the Federal University of Rio Grande do Sul, Brazil. He has worked for the United Nations Development Programme in Brazil co-ordinating its next Human Development Report. He has published widely on the capability approach and the history of economic thought.

Table of Contents

List of Tables
List of Figures
Acknowledgements
Preface
PART I: INTRODUCTION AND THEORETICAL PERSPECTIVES ON CHILDREN AND THE CAPABILITY APPROACH
Introduction: Theoretical Foundations and the Book's Roadmap; F.Comim, J.Ballet, M.Biggeri& V.Iervese
Children's Agency and the Capability Approach: A Conceptual Framework; J.Ballet, M.Biggeri& F.Comim
Child Poverty as Capability Deprivation: How to Choose Domains of Child Well-Being and Poverty; M.Biggeri &S.Mehrotra 
PART II: UNDERSTANDING CHILDREN'S CAPABILITIES: METHODS AND CASE STUDIES
From Valuing to Evaluating: Tools and Procedures to Operationalize the Capability Approach; M.Biggeri & R.Libanora 
Street Children in Kampala and NGOs' Action: Understanding Capabilities Deprivation and Expansion; R.Anich, M.Biggeri, R.Libanora & S.Mariani
Sen's Capability Approach: Children and Well-Being Explored through the use of Photography; A.Kellock & R.Lawthom 
Child Agency and Identity: The Case of Peruvian Children in a Transitional Situation; M.Horna Padrón & J.Ballet
Microfinance, Street Children and the Capability Approach: Is Microfinance an Appropriate Tool to Address the Street Children Issue?; B.Serrokh
'Good for Children?' Local Understandings versus Universal Prescriptions: Evidence from Three Ethiopian Communities; L.Camfield &Y.Tafere
Children's Capabilities and Family Characteristics in Italy: Measuring Imagination and Play; T.Addabbo &M.Di Tommaso
PART III: POLICY IMPLICATIONS
Re-Thinking Children's Disabilities Through the Capability Lens: A Framework for Analysis and Policy Implications; J.Trani, P.Bakhshi & M.Biggeri
Re-Thinking Access to Education Through the Capability Approach: The Case of Street Children; J.Ballet, A.Bhukuth & K.Radja
Re-Examining Children's Economic and Non-Economic Activities using the Capability Approach; M.Biggeri, A.Bhukuth & J.Ballet 
Children's Capabilities: Toward a Framework for Evaluating the Built Environment; J.Uhm, F.Lewis,& T.Banerjee
PART IV: CONCLUSIONS
Developing Children's Capabilities: The Role of Emotions and Parenting Style; F.Comim
Final Remarks and Conclusions: The Promotion of Children's Active Participation; M.Biggeri, F.Comim &J.Ballet
